Annapolis Irish Festival 2026
May 29th – 30th; Anne Arundel County Fairgrounds, Crownsville 5:00pm
Celebrate Irish music, culture, and high-energy live entertainment at this beloved annual Irish festival featuring internationally acclaimed Celtic band Gaelic Storm. Known for blending traditional Irish sounds with influences from rock, bluegrass, folk, and country, the band delivers an energetic performance packed with sing-along favorites, spirited instrumentals, and crowd-favorite drinking songs. With nearly two decades of touring and festival appearances behind them, Gaelic Storm brings a lively, feel-good atmosphere that keeps audiences dancing, singing, and coming back year after year.

Paint Annapolis 2026
May 31st; Circle Gallery, Annapolis 10:00am
Celebrate 25 years of creativity and community during Paint Annapolis, the city’s beloved plein air painting festival. More than 100 artists from around the country will spend the week capturing the charm, waterfront beauty, and historic character of Annapolis through outdoor painting. As artists set up along streets, docks, and scenic corners throughout the city, visitors can stroll through town, watch works come to life in real time, and experience the vibrant artistic energy that has made this event a local tradition for decades.

Annapolis Symphony presents Shostakovich No. 5 at the Meyerhoff
June 1st; Joeseph Meyerhoff Symphony Hall, Annapolis 8:00pm
Experience an inspiring evening of orchestral music showcasing both emerging young talent and world-class performances from the Annapolis Symphony Orchestra. The program features the Annapolis Symphony Academy’s Orion Youth Orchestra performing side-by-side with professional musician mentors, highlighting the power of collaboration across generations. Audiences will also enjoy a dynamic mix of contemporary and classical works, culminating in Shostakovich’s dramatic and emotionally powerful Symphony No. 5.
